About the role: Primary Student Services Administrator

  • Employment Type: Permanent Full-time
  • Start Date: 2026
  • Full Job Description

The Primary Student Services Administrator provides essential day-to-day support to the Primary School, ensuring smooth operations and a welcoming environment for students, staff, and families. This role works closely with the Head of School (HOS), Executive Assistant, Primary PA, teaching staff, and external service providers to manage student services, parent communication, and logistical coordination. The role is highly student-focused and contributes to the positive culture and values of the College.

Selection Criteria:

  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ills, especially with young children and parents.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ks in a busy school environment.
  • High attention to detail and organisational sk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office and school systems (e.g., Compass).
  • Calm, caring, and professional approach to student wellbeing.
